Gluten-Free! Chocolate Chip Cookies
- 150 grams Amaranth flour (or any type of flour)
- 1/2 teapooon Baking soda
- 1/2 tsp Sea salt (or regular salt)
- 110 grams Coconut Oil (or unsalted butter)
- 150 ml Stevia (or brown sugar)
- 1/2 tsp Vanilla essence
- 1 large egg
- 200 ml Carob chips (or chocolate chips)
- 100 ml Your choice of nuts (optional)
- Preheat the oven to 190C.
- Grease a baking tray or line it with parchment paper.
- Combine the gluten-free flour, baking soda, and salt in a bowl.
- In a separate bowl, add the egg and brown sugar.
- Whip until it becomes fluffy.
- Add the butter to Step 3 and use a whisk to stir it in.
- Add the vanilla.
- Stir the powdered ingredients from Step 2 into Step 4.
- Add in the chocolate chips and nuts (chopped).
- Scoop out the batter into cookie shapes and bake for 9-11 minutes.
- Once baked, let them cool and enjoy.
